Overview:

As a Production Foreman in the aggregates industry, you will be responsible for overseeing the production operations of aggregate materials, such as crushed stone, sand, and gravel. Your role will involve leading a team of production workers, ensuring compliance with safety regulations, and optimizing production processes to meet quality and output targets.


Key Responsibilities:

1. Supervise and coordinate daily production activities in the aggregates processing plant.

2. Lead and manage a team of production workers, including assigning tasks, providing training, and evaluating performance.

3. Ensure adherence to safety protocols and regulations to maintain a safe working environment for all employees.

4. Monitor production processes, including crushing, screening, and washing, to optimize efficiency and minimize downtime.

5. Collaborate with maintenance personnel to schedule and prioritize equipment maintenance and repairs.

6. Conduct regular inspections of equipment and facilities to identify and address maintenance or safety issues promptly.

7. Maintain accurate production records, including output, downtime, and quality control data.

8. Implement quality control procedures to meet product specifications and customer requirements.

9. Identify opportunities for process improvement and cost reduction initiatives.

10. Coordinate with logistics and shipping departments to ensure timely delivery of aggregate products to customers.

11. Communicate production goals, objectives, and performance metrics to the team and management.
